Vanessa Bryant Scores Legal Win in BodyArmor Investment Suit

Por: The Root Crime June 28, 2023

thumbnail

It appears the legal battle between Vanessa Bryant and the sports drink brand Body Armor has finally come to a close.nnOn Tuesday, she was awarded $1.5 million in a case she continued after her late husband Kobe Bryant’s passing, per TMZ Sports. The suit stemmed from a 2019 filing from the president of Kobe Inc. Molly Carter, who sued the NBA star alleging that he promised she’d get a two percent cut from the deal he signed with BodyArmor... + full article
